Distance From Islas Malvinas Airport to Port Stanley Airport (USH - PSY Distance)

The flight distance from Islas Malvinas Airport (USH) to Port Stanley Airport (PSY) is 486 miles. This is equivalent to 782 kilometers or 422 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.


782 kilometers is the distance from Islas Malvinas Airport, Argentina to Port Stanley Airport, Falkland Islands.


Flight Duration between Ushuaia, Argentina and Port Stanley, Falkland Islands

Estimated flight time from Islas Malvinas Airport, Ushuaia, Argentina to Port Stanley Airport, Port Stanley, Falkland Islands is 0 hours 58 minutes under avarage conditions. The flight time calculator assumes an average flight speed for a commercial airliner of 500 mph, which is equivalent to 805 km/hr or 434 knots.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ind speeds or weather conditions.
